29(1)The Specified Crustaceans (Prohibition on Landing, Sale and Carriage) (Scotland) Order 2017 (S.S.I. 2017/455) is amended as follows.
(2)In article 2 (interpretation), omit the definition of “foreign fishing boat”.
(3)In article 3 (prescribed minimum size for landing edible crabs in Scotland), for paragraph (2) substitute—
“(2)The prohibition imposed by section 1(1) of the Act, as read with paragraph (1), does not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.”
(4)In article 4 (prohibitions on landing, sale, exposure or offer for sale or possession, or carriage of velvet crabs)—
(a)in paragraph (4), after “Scottish zone” insert “, or a foreign fishing boat within the Scottish zone,”;
(b)for paragraphs (6) and (7) substitute—
“(6)The prohibitions imposed by—
(a)section 1(1) of the Act, as read with paragraph (1), and
(b)paragraphs (4) and (5),
do not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.
(7)The prohibition imposed by section 1(2) of the Act, as read with paragraph (2), does not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.”
(5)In article 5 (prescribed minimum size for landing spider crabs in Scotland), for paragraph (2) substitute—
“(2)The prohibition imposed by section 1(1) of the Act, as read with paragraph (1), does not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.”
(6)In article 6 (prescribed minimum size for landing green crabs in the Orkney Islands), for paragraph (2) substitute—
“(2)The prohibition imposed by section 1(1) of the Act, as read with paragraph (1), does not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.”
(7)In article 7 (prohibitions on landing, sale, exposure or offer for sale or possession, or carriage of lobsters)—
(a)in paragraph (10), after “Scottish zone” insert “, or a foreign fishing boat within the Scottish zone,”;
(b)for paragraphs (12) and (13) substitute—
“(12)The prohibitions imposed by—
(a)section 1(1) of the Act, as read with paragraphs (1) to (7), and
(b)paragraph (10),
do not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.
(13)The prohibition imposed by section 1(2) of the Act, as read with paragraph (8), does not apply in relation to sea fish caught by a foreign fishing boat in waters lying outside British fishery limits.”
